Technical Problem

In existing low-sulfur flue gas desulfurization processes, the absorption agent particles are not mixed evenly with the flue gas, resulting in a short reaction time, which makes it difficult to meet the mixing requirements of short-distance conveying beds. Furthermore, existing static mixers have complex structures, high manufacturing costs, and are inconvenient to maintain.

Method used

The absorbent particles are evenly distributed across the flue cross-section by using a distribution plate-type spray gun feeding device. By installing a distribution plate and spray gun inside the flue, and utilizing the structural design of the turbulence zone and the shielding zone, the absorbent particles are achieved to mix rapidly.

Benefits of technology

It achieves rapid and uniform mixing of absorbent particles and flue gas, simplifies the device structure, reduces manufacturing costs, facilitates installation and maintenance, and reduces additional resistance to the flue.

Abstract

本公开涉及一种配流板式喷枪下料装置,用于安装在排烟管上,排烟管内具有烟道,该装置包括配流板和喷枪。配流板设于烟道内,配流板沿烟道的横截面延伸,并将烟道的横截面划分成扰流区和遮盖区,贯通配流板的扰流孔限定出扰流区,配流板的板体限定出遮盖区,配流板的两侧分别为迎烟侧和背烟侧,烟气由迎烟侧流向背烟侧。喷枪穿设于排烟管上,并固定在配流板上,喷枪具有进料口和出料口,进料口设于排烟管外,出料口设于烟道内,并位于遮盖区的朝向背烟侧一面。利用配流板背风面的流体静压特征使烟气向遮盖区所在的预定区域的均匀化聚集,完成吸收剂颗粒在烟道横截面上的浓度分配,实现颗粒与烟气快速地均匀混合,满足短距离输送床的混合要求。
